From 7b8542bde88493834288782e7280c0fe72f3763b Mon Sep 17 00:00:00 2001 From: Hideyuki Tai Date: Tue, 30 Jul 2013 22:50:01 -0400 Subject: [PATCH 1/1] Fixed a bug and added a function for operating on MAC addresses. - Fixed a bug in longToByteArray6(byte[]) that converted a long number to a byte array in little endian form. - Added a method to convert a byte array into a long number.
